Pont Philippe-Grégoire-Yacé
Pont Philippe-Grégoire-Yacé is a bridge in Abidjan Autonomous District, Côte d’Ivoire. Pont Philippe-Grégoire-Yacé is situated nearby to the islet Île Six.Photo: Ango69, CC BY-SA 4.0.
